导读:
MySQL是一种关系型数据库管理系统,它提供了许多内置的变量来控制其行为。其中一个重要的变量就是当前页面变量,它用于控制查询结果集的分页显示。本文将介绍当前页面变量的作用、设置方法和使用技巧。
一、什么是当前页面变量?
当前页面变量(也称为LIMIT变量)是MySQL中用于控制查询结果集分页显示的变量。它可以限制返回结果的数量,并指定从哪个位置开始返回结果。
二、如何设置当前页面变量?
设置当前页面变量需要使用LIMIT子句。LIMIT子句有两个参数:第一个参数指定返回结果的起始位置,第二个参数指定返回结果的数量。例如,LIMIT 0,10表示从第1条记录开始返回10条记录。
三、当前页面变量的使用技巧
1. 分页查询
使用当前页面变量可以轻松实现分页查询。例如,LIMIT 10,10表示返回第11~20条记录。
2. 排序查询
在进行排序查询时,可以使用当前页面变量来控制每一页的排序结果。例如,ORDER BY id LIMIT 10,10表示按id字段排序,并返回第11~20条记录。
3. 联合查询
在联合查询中,可以使用当前页面变量来控制每个查询结果集的分页显示。例如,(SELECT * FROM table1 LIMIT 10) UNION (SELECT * FROM table2 LIMIT 10,10)表示返回table1中前10条记录和table2中第11~20条记录。
总结:
当前页面变量是MySQL中用于控制查询结果集分页显示的重要变量。它可以通过LIMIT子句进行设置,并可用于实现分页查询、排序查询和联合查询等操作。在使用时,需要注意起始位置和返回数量的设置,以获得最佳的查询结果。